Hallo, Entdecker! An dieser Seite wird aktiv gearbeitet, oder sie wird noch übersetzt. Die neuesten und genauesten Informationen findest Du in unserer englischsprachigen Dokumentation.

Diese Version von GitHub Enterprise wird eingestellt am Diese Version von GitHub Enterprise wurde eingestellt am 2020-05-23. Es wird keine Patch-Freigabe vorgenommen, auch nicht für kritische Sicherheitsprobleme. Für eine bessere Leistung, verbesserte Sicherheit und neue Features nimm ein Upgrade auf die neueste Version von GitHub Enterprise vor. Wende Dich an den GitHub Enterprise-Support, um Hilfe beim Upgrade zu erhalten.

Artikelversion: Enterprise Server 2.17

Remote-Repository umbenennen

Zum Umbenennen eines vorhandenen Remote-Repositorys verwenden Sie den Befehl „git remote rename“.

Inhalt dieses Artikels

Der Befehl git remote rename hat zwei Argumente:

  • den Namen eines vorhandenen Remote-Repositorys, zum Beispiel origin
  • den neuen Namen für das Remote-Repository, zum Beispiel destination

Beispiel

Bei diesen Beispielen wird davon ausgegangen, dass Sie Klone mit HTTPS erstellen, wie empfohlen.

$ git remote -v
# Zeigt die vorhandenen Remote-Respositorys an
> origin  https://Hostname/OWNER/REPOSITORY.git (fetch)
> origin  https://Hostname/OWNER/REPOSITORY.git (push)

$ git remote rename origin destination
# Ändert den Namen des Remote-Repositorys von 'origin' in 'destination'

$ git remote -v
# Überprüft den neuen Namen des Remote-Repositorys
> destination  https://Hostname/OWNER/REPOSITORY.git (fetch)
> destination  https://Hostname/OWNER/REPOSITORY.git (push)

Problemlösungen

Beim Umbenennen eines Remote-Repositorys können folgende Fehler auftreten.

Could not rename config section 'remote.[old name]' to 'remote.[new name]'

Wenn dieser Fehler ausgegeben wird, ist das Remote-Repository mit dem eingegebenen bisherigen Namen nicht vorhanden.

Mit dem Befehl git remote -v können Sie überprüfen, welche Remote-Repositorys vorhanden sind:

$ git remote -v
# Zeigt die vorhandenen Remote-Repositorys an
> origin  https://Hostname/OWNER/REPOSITORY.git (fetch)
> origin  https://Hostname/OWNER/REPOSITORY.git (push)

Remote [new name] already exists.

Wenn dieser Fehler ausgegeben wird, wird der Name, in den Sie das Remote-Repository umbenennen möchten, bereits verwendet. Geben Sie in diesem Fall für dieses Remote-Repository einen anderen Namen ein oder benennen Sie das andere Remote-Repository um.

Weiterführende Informationen

Menschliche Unterstützung einholen

Du kannst das Gesuchte nicht finden?

Kontakt